Sonu Nigam Duets with AI Rafi in Kashmir

At a recent concert in Kashmir's Sher-i-Kashmir International Convocation Complex, Sonu Nigam delivered a memorable performance that blended technology with timeless music. He paid a heartfelt tribute to the iconic Mohammed Rafi by performing a duet featuring an AI-generated rendition of Rafi's voice. This innovative use of artificial intelligence resonated strongly with the audience, sparking widespread praise online.

Nigam's performance of his hit song "Kal Ho Naa Ho" alongside the AI-powered Rafi elicited an enthusiastic response, with many fans commending it as an exemplary application of AI in the arts. The concert, held against the scenic backdrop of Dal Lake, also marked a significant cultural event in the region. This event occurred after the Pahalgam attack, adding to its significance.

Speaking on the growing trend of AI recreating voices of legendary singers, Nigam emphasized a balanced approach. He stated that AI should function as an assistant, a tool to enhance creativity, rather than supplanting the human element that imbues music with its profound emotional depth. This perspective highlights his thoughtful integration of technology.
